Arcade & action
Super Mario Planet - This reworking of the Nintendo classic sees you guide the veteran plumber around level after level of challenging platform action. It's surprisingly easy to control with the keypad and looks as good as it ever did back on the Super Nintendo.
Tankzors Pro - Like blowing stuff up? Then check out Tankzors Pro. Based around the classic NES game Battle City, Tankzors sees you try to defeat the enemy militia by getting behind the wheel of a tank and crushing any bad guys you come across.
Zelda Mobile - Another legendary Nintendo title, Zelda translates surprisingly well to the small screen of the mobile phone. Be careful when playing on the bus because you'll more than likely miss every stop on the route, such is the engrossing nature of this adventure game.
Tom & Jerry Food Fight - The world's most famous cat and mouse combo team up in this riveting game of skill on your mobile. The object of Tom & Jerry Food Fight is to catch the falling food but it's a lot more exciting than it sounds. The cartoony graphics look great, too.
